Farewell Pestimonial At Orange City Church

The Ladies Aid of the First Reform church led a farewell march to the Kuyper home in Orange City on a Monday evening. They brought loaves and fishes and were warmly welcomed by the family and friends. Attendants included Rev Stapelkamp, Mrs Nieuwendorp, Mrs Moret, Mrs Luymas, and many others from Vella, Iowa, and surrounding areas.

Pioneer Leendert Van Velt Dies After Long Frontier Life

Leendert Van Velt born April 6 1822 in Charlois South Holland died Sunday night in Orange City. An early Use County pioneer who came from Pella in 1870 with wife and four children Dirk Bert Andrew and Mary he homesteaded near town and built a fine farm. Surviving are seven children and forty one grandchildren with eighteen great grandchildren. Funeral held yesterday at two from Firnby Ikeformed church.
